首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

获取一行的第n个单词

可以通过以下步骤实现:

  1. 首先,将一行文本按照空格进行分割,得到一个单词列表。
  2. 判断列表的长度是否大于等于n,如果小于n,则表示该行文本中不包含第n个单词。
  3. 如果列表的长度大于等于n,则可以通过索引获取第n个单词。
  4. 返回第n个单词作为结果。

以下是一个示例的Python代码实现:

代码语言:txt
复制
def get_nth_word(line, n):
    words = line.split(" ")
    if len(words) >= n:
        return words[n-1]
    else:
        return None

该函数接受两个参数,分别是待处理的文本行和要获取的单词的位置n。函数首先将文本行按照空格进行分割,得到一个单词列表。然后判断列表的长度是否大于等于n,如果是,则返回第n个单词;如果不是,则返回None表示无法获取第n个单词。

这个函数可以应用于各种场景,例如文本处理、日志分析、自然语言处理等。对于云计算领域而言,可以将其应用于文本数据的预处理、数据清洗等任务中。

腾讯云相关产品中,与文本处理相关的产品有腾讯云自然语言处理(NLP)服务。该服务提供了多种功能,包括分词、词性标注、实体识别、情感分析等,可以帮助开发者更方便地处理文本数据。具体产品介绍和使用方法可以参考腾讯云自然语言处理(NLP)服务的官方文档:腾讯云自然语言处理(NLP)服务

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

问与答83: 如何从一行含有空值区域中获取n个数值?

现在我想在单元格B3至F3中使用公式来获取分数,其中单元格B3中是G3:L3中1分数值,即G3中值45;C3中是2分数,即H3中值44,依此类推。如何编写这个公式? ?...图1 (注:这也是在chandoo.org论坛上看到案例,整理在此与大家分享。) A:使用INDEX/SMALL/IF函数组合来解决。...7,8,9,FALSE,11,12},1) 得到: 7 代入INDEX函数,得到: =INDEX($A$3:$L$3,7) 对于INDEX函数来说,如果省略其参数column_num,则直接取参数array中...row_num元素,即G3中值,结果为: 45 当公式向右拖时,COLUMN()-COLUMN($A$1)值递增,这样会依次取数组{7,8,9,FALSE,11,12}中2、3、4、5小值,传递给...INDEX函数后分别取单元格H3、I3、K3、L3中值。

1.2K20

Excel公式练习:根据条件获取唯一n

本次练习是:编写一公式,用于显示数据(Data)列中与当前选定查找项目匹配项目(Item)列n最大唯一值。 示例数据如下图1所示。...4.无论数据放置在工作表中任何地方,公式都能正常运行。 5.除了规定名称“i”“d”“n”“l”外,不能有其它硬编码引用。 请写下你公式。 解决方案 公式1:数组公式。...=l)*d,0),n) 或者: =LARGE(IF(FREQUENCY(IF(i=l,d),d),d),n) 或者: =LARGE(IF(FREQUENCY((i=l)*d,d),d),n) 公式4:数组公式...))+1)*d,n) 公式5:数组公式。...=LARGE((MATCH(l&d,i&d,)=ROW(i)-MIN(ROW(i)-1))*(i=l)*d,n) …… 上面列出大多数公式都没有进行详细解析,有兴趣朋友可以参照前面文章给出方法逐个研究

2.2K30
  • n丑数

    求按从小到大顺序N丑数。 【思路】 首先想到是肯定是暴力法,从1,2,3,…循环一直找到给定n丑数,但是这种做法我记得在LeetCode是TLE。...那么有没有更elegant方法呢?以下思路来自《剑指offer》34题。 既然一循环不可行,那么就生成n丑数呗。...但是注意4也是一丑数,它可以由2 x 2得到。所以丑数可以再乘以2,3,5得到下一丑数,唯一要保证是应该从小到大得到下一丑数。...所以要分别保留2,3,5上一丑数指针,下一丑数则是三指针所指数值分别乘以对应因子中最小值。...,没有加这一行牛客网上显示通过0% int count=1; int index_2=0,index_3=0,index_5=0;//三因子指针 int

    87260

    Excel公式技巧65:获取n匹配值(使用VLOOKUP函数)

    学习Excel技术,关注微信公众号: excelperfect 在查找相匹配值时,如果存在重复值,而我们想要获取指定匹配值,那该如何实现呢?...如下图1所示工作表,在“商品”列中,存在一些重复商品,现在我们要找出2次出现“笔记本”销售量。 ?...图1 我们知道VLOOKUP函数通常会返回找到第一匹配值,或者最后一匹配值,详见《Excel公式技巧62:查找第一和最后一匹配数据》。...在单元格H6中输入公式: =VLOOKUP(H2 & "-" &G6,B3:E 即可得到指定匹配值,如下图3所示。 ? 图3 可以修改单元格H2或G6中数值,从而获取相应匹配数据。...欢迎到知识星球:完美Excel社群,进行技术交流和提问,获取更多电子资料。

    7.4K10

    Excel公式练习:根据条件获取唯一n值(续)

    本次练习是:在《Excel公式练习:根据条件获取唯一n值》中,编写了一公式用于显示数据(Data)列中与当前选定查找项目匹配项目(Item)列n最大唯一值。...然而,如果n是6,而我们只有3唯一值,那么编写公式应该返回0。 这里,你任务是修改这些公式,以便在上面所说情况下,返回最小非零唯一值。 示例数据如下图1所示。...图1 其中,将单元格区域A2:A13命名为“i”,将单元格区域B2:B13命名为“d”,将单元格D2命名为“n”,将单元格E2命名为“l”。...4.无论数据放置在工作表中任何地方,公式都能正常运行。 5.除了规定名称“i”“d”“n”“l”外,不能有其它硬编码引用。 请写下你公式。 解决方案 公式1:数组公式。...=MIN(IFERROR(LARGE(IF(FREQUENCY(IF(i=l,d),d),d),ROW(OFFSET(A1,,,n))),"")) …… 上面列出大多数公式都没有进行详细解析,有兴趣朋友可以参照前面文章给出方法逐个研究

    1.8K10

    jQuery判断当前元素是第几个元素&获取N元素

    index = $("ul li").index(this);     alert(index);  }); 如上面的jQuery代码,如果点击第一会提示”0″,如果是第二li标签会提示”1″,注意索引序列号是从...jQuery 获取N元素 同理,如果我们要获取第二li标签元素,可以使用下面的代码 var element=$("ul li").eq(1); alert($(element).html()); 注意索引是从...0开始,因此上面的代码会输出第二li标签html内容。...以上就是jQuery判断当前元素是第几个元素和jQuery获取N元素示例方法 本文为仙士可原创文章,转载无需和我联系,但请注明来自仙士可博客www.php20.cn 上一篇:...分享一好用触摸事件插件touchswipe 下一篇: jquery 获取单选框值方法

    3.3K20

    删除链表倒数n节点

    题目: 思路: 由于这是一链表,所以我们一般只能获取到一头结点,然而其他信息我们不确定。所以可以采用双指针方法。...思路一,利用一指针获取整个链表元素总数,利用总数减去目标数,所以我们可以确定要删除位置。...思路二,利用一指针先走出目标数目,然后两指针一起走,那么先走指针走完时,第二指针恰好会停在目标元素上。...OutPutLinkedList(result);     }     /**      * 方案2,用双指针,一先走一定步数,然后一起走,某一先抵达就停止      *      * @param...+ 1;         //总数减去倒数n,就是要遍历位置了         for (int i = 1; i < index - 1; i++) {             p2 = p2.

    40320

    Excel公式练习:获取最后一单词

    同时,想想自己怎么解决这个问题,看看别人又是怎样解决,从而快速提高Excel公式应用水平。 本次练习是:从一英文句子中返回最后一单词。...示例数据如下图1所示,列A中是句子,列B中是返回单词。 图1 请写下你公式。...解决方案 公式1:使用某个字符(不可能出现在句子中字符)替换掉最后一单词之前空格,然后查找该字符位置,加上1,从而得到最后一单词起始位置,再使用MID函数提取该单词。...=MID(A1,FIND(CHAR(1),SUBSTITUTE(A1,"",CHAR(1),LEN(A1)-LEN(SUBSTITUTE(A1," ",""))))+1,255) 这个公式缺点是,如果句子只有一单词...公式2:使用LOOKUP函数来确定最后一空格所在位置,从而获取最后一单词长度,再使用RIGHT函数取出最后一单词

    2.1K20

    「拥抱开源」我 N 开源项目

    例如技术迭代、逐渐不再维护(俗称烂尾)等等。 所以,我对 GitHub 开源是非常关注,包括看其他神仙公司、或者程序员大佬们开源项目。例如:Apache、Google、Alibaba 等等。...---- 起源 2020年是一灾年。从上帝视角(精神与物质能量守恒定律)来看,当给关上一扇窗户时候,那必然会打开新一扇窗户。 那么当上帝给你关掉很多扇窗户时候,你可以尝试砸开一堵墙 。...于是,在学习大佬开源项目的时候,突然迸发出了想要自己开源项目的热情(绝对不是捡树枝太累导致)。 ---- 现状 上周六提交了第一行代码。...今天(本周六),约定了 Commit Message 提交规范、thymeleaf 模版配置与 demo。 由于只有周末才有时间进行添砖加瓦,所以第一目标是完成核心三大板块:会员、商品、订单。...---- 小结 作为程序员,开源项目是必须要了解、参与进去。(免费东西,它不香吗?) 既然如此,那就主动参与其中吧。

    46520

    34期:最后一单词长度(高频)

    58题:最后一单词长度 给定一仅包含大小写字母和空格 ' ' 字符串 s,返回其最后一单词长度。如果字符串从左向右滚动显示,那么最后一单词就是最后出现单词。...示例: 输入: "Hello World" 输出: 5 说明: 一单词是指仅由字母组成、不包含任何空格字符 最大子字符串。...02、题解分析 因为我们要获取是最后一单词长度,不难想到可以从尾开始遍历。 题中陷阱在于,结尾处仍然可能有空格。...,然后直接定位到最后一单词位置,将其截取下来获取长度。...既然我们 trim 都用了,那为什么我们不直接使用 split 得到最后一单词长度呢?

    39620
    领券